This is an exciting opportunity to join one of the most iconic and successful race teams in the world, Williams Racing. The Senior Associate will join the Williams Education team. Williams Education is an exciting new venture aimed at expanding access to world-class Science, Technology, Engineering and Maths (STEM) education via a suite of through‑life offerings (from primary school through to university). This individual will play a key role in building the long‑term vision of Williams Education, determining the right offerings, and ensuring each offering is delivered – generating a meaningful impact on the UK STEM education landscape.
Today, Williams Education has one offering, a one‑day STEM Experience onsite at its campus in Grove, Oxfordshire. Students aged 8‑16 join Williams for a free workshop that embeds STEM skills through the lens of Formula 1, trying their hand at racing on our Esports Simulators, and viewing 20+ heritage cars in the museum. This role will help determine what models we pursue next, ensuring we are solving real customer needs and leveraging cutting‑edge methodologies in STEM education.
